Output e73a4b73764038cb289a96ca3bd88db68498921d95b6d3a12f8aca5ce5bc809e:0

value
147600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b929e876c523ca3fd6b647ccafc92ad9cd83353c OP_EQUAL
address
3Ja58raUsfhieHYd8saRZ9HzGu1UQHjDDn
transaction
e73a4b73764038cb289a96ca3bd88db68498921d95b6d3a12f8aca5ce5bc809e
confirmations
256812
spent
true